A construction consultant plays a pivotal role in ensuring that building projects are completed efficiently, on time, and within budget. This expert must possess a blend of analytical skills, project management expertise, and in-depth knowledge of construction processes and regulations. Key talents include strong communication abilities, attention to detail, and problem-solving skills to navigate complex challenges. To secure a position in this field, aspiring consultants should pursue relevant degrees in construction management or engineering, gain hands-on experience through internships, and develop a robust professional network to leverage job opportunities in the competitive construction industry.

Common Responsibilities Listed on Construction Consultant Resumes:

Here are 10 common responsibilities often listed on construction consultant resumes:

  1. Project Management: Overseeing and coordinating construction projects from inception to completion, ensuring timelines and budgets are adhered to.

  2. Cost Estimation: Preparing detailed cost estimates and budgets for construction projects, including material, labor, and overhead costs.

  3. Contract Administration: Managing contracts and agreements with clients, subcontractors, and suppliers to ensure compliance and resolve any disputes.

  4. Site Inspections: Conducting regular site visits to monitor progress, compliance with safety regulations, and quality standards.

  5. Collaboration with Stakeholders: Working closely with architects, engineers, and contractors to facilitate effective communication and decision-making throughout the project lifecycle.

  6. Risk Assessment: Identifying potential risks and developing mitigation strategies to minimize delays and cost overruns.

  7. Regulatory Compliance: Ensuring all construction activities comply with local, state, and federal regulations, including zoning laws and building codes.

  8. Feasibility Studies: Conducting feasibility analyses for proposed projects to assess their viability and recommend design or execution strategies.

  9. Reporting and Documentation: Preparing regular progress reports and maintaining construction documentation to track project milestones and expenditures.

  10. Training and Mentoring: Providing guidance and training to junior staff and subcontractors to enhance skills and promote best practices in construction management.

How long should I make my Construction Consultant resume?

When crafting a resume for a construction consultant position, aim for a length of one to two pages, depending on your experience. For entry-level professionals or those with less than 10 years of experience, a one-page resume is often sufficient to highlight relevant skills, educational background, and any internships or project work.

For seasoned consultants with extensive experience, a two-page resume may be appropriate. This allows you to include detailed project descriptions, leadership roles, and specific achievements that demonstrate your expertise in the construction industry. Focus on quantifiable results—such as cost savings, project timelines, and client satisfaction metrics—to illustrate your contributions.

Regardless of the length, clarity and relevance are crucial. Tailor your resume to the specific job you are applying for by emphasizing experiences and skills that align with the requirements of the position. Use concise bullet points, professional formatting, and appropriate headings to make your resume easy to read. Remember to prioritize quality over quantity; providing a clear, impactful overview of your qualifications is more effective than padding your resume with irrelevant details. Ultimately, the goal is to provide enough information to capture the employer's interest without overwhelming them with excessive details.

How should you write a resume if you have no experience as a Construction Consultant?

Writing a resume for a construction consultant position without direct experience can be challenging, but it's possible to highlight relevant skills and transferable experiences.

Start with a strong objective statement that conveys your enthusiasm for the construction industry and your willingness to learn. For example, "Motivated professional seeking to leverage strong analytical and communication skills in a construction consulting role."

Next, focus on your education. If you have a degree in fields like engineering, architecture, or project management, make it prominent. List any relevant coursework or projects that showcase your understanding of construction processes.

In the skills section, emphasize transferable skills such as project management, problem-solving, teamwork, and communication. If you've used tools like Microsoft Project or AutoCAD, include those as well.

Additionally, consider any internships, volunteer work, or part-time jobs that may have given you exposure to construction or consulting environments. Highlight your role, responsibilities, and any skills acquired.

Lastly, include a section for certifications or training related to construction, such as OSHA safety training or project management certifications, which can demonstrate your commitment to the field. Tailoring your resume to reflect your potential and dedication can make a strong impression, even without direct experience.
